Ask someone from Zürich if they’ve ever had Zürcherbrot, and they might give you a blank stare—even though it’s the best-selling bread in the country.
Easily Switzerland's most famous bread, Zopf is enjoyed in all regions of the country, particularly the Emmental, where butter is treasured and added to the bread with abandon, and the braids are often giant and sold by the metre.
